Requirements
Minimum of 5 years of experience in business development, strategic accounts, or complex/project-based sales.
Demonstrated success in the fire suppression, fire protection, life safety, or similar engineered systems industry.
Strong knowledge of fire suppression systems and applications (e.g., clean agent, CO₂, foam, water-based systems, special hazards).
Strong understanding of account planning, solution selling, and lifecycle value positioning.
Ability to engage technical, operational, and executive stakeholders across diverse customer organizations.
Proficiency in Salesforce CRM with strong pipeline management discipline.
Responsibilities
The Business Development Manager – Fire Suppression Solutions will lead strategic growth initiatives across key vertical markets throughout the Americas.
This role is responsible for identifying and developing new business opportunities, building strong relationships across the fire protection ecosystem, and positioning fire suppression solutions early in the project lifecycle.
This position focuses on driving growth with end users, developers, building owners, engineering firms, contractors, and Fire Protection Engineers (FPEs).
The successful candidate will bring a strong business development mindset, the ability to navigate complex, specification-driven sales environments, and the skills to influence key stakeholders from system design through installation and lifecycle support.
Develop and execute business development strategies to grow fire suppression solutions across targeted markets in the Americas.
Identify, qualify, and pursue new opportunities with end users, facility operators, developers, owners’ representatives, EPC firms, A&E firms, contractors, and FPEs.
About the Company
Johnson Controls, a global leader in thermal management, mission-critical building systems, energy efficiency, and decarbonization, helps customers use energy more productively, reduce carbon emissions, and operate with the precision and resilience required in rapidly expanding industries such as data centers, healthcare, pharmaceuticals, advanced manufacturing, and higher education.
For more than 140 years, Johnson Controls has delivered performance where it really matters. Backed by advanced technology, lifecycle services and an industry-leading field organization, we elevate customer performance, turn goals into real-world results and help move society forward.
